Physicochemical determination and effect of storage temperature on diastase level in Apis mellifera honey produced from North Maharashtra region, India

Abstract
The present study intends to determine the physicochemical properties and the effect of different storage temperatures on the diastase activity of Apis mellifera honey from five different sites of North Maharashtra Region, India. The analysed honey samples from all sites revealed that floral origin, foraging preference and nature of bee species significantly affects the physicochemical properties such as moisture content, pH, acidity, ash content, fructose, glucose and diastase number. For the assessment of diastase activity, samples were stored at six different temperatures (150C, 250C, 350C, 450C, 550C and 650C) for 60 minutes duration. It was noticed that, the diastase activity at room temperature (21.38±0.82 N), reduced with decrease in temperature (150C) in an average of 11.33% in the honey samples. However, the reduction of diastase activity with increased the temperatures (650C) in an average of 27.68% in honey samples. Therefore, it was conclude that the heating treatment at higher temperature cause diminution in diastase activity which may affect the quality and reduces the life of honey.
